R-96 GO NO. 264-1996 A JOINT RESOLUTION OF THE CITY OF YAKIMA AND YAKIMA COUNTY honoring Charles Dunn "Charlie" McAllister by renaming the Yakima Air Terminal "Yakima International Airport - McAllister Field" WHEREAS, the honorable Charles Dunn "Charlie" McAllister is a native son of the Yakima Valley whom all members of the community hold in highest esteem, and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ister has been instrumental in the development of aviation in this area by participating in the earliest development of the current Yakima Air Terminal by helping to clear the original field of sage and scrub, and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ister is the second person to land an aircraft at the site of the present day Yakima Air Terminal, and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ister built and piloted the glider, Yakima Clipper; and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ister challenged the Europeans for the World Record Longest Glider Flight in 1933, and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ister has operated a school and has personally trained approximately 1,500 pilots since 1926, now an unequaled record, and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ister, to the unending benefit of his student pilots and the public at large, has steadfastly promoted the basic principles of safety and caution, as expressed in the adage: "There are bold pilots, and there are old pilots, but no old bold pilots." and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ister has walked away from 16 forced landings and three crackups, and Page 1 t • • W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ister has for over seventy years consistently promoted and helped to advance aviation and has, through his personal example, inspired the aviation industry and the wider community; and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ister has received abundant recognition and numerous awards from various military branches including: Commander's Certificate - Fort Lewis I Corps 304th Air Rescue Squadron Cobra Attack Troop, 116th ACR Air Attack Group, T.F 540 "Air Power Award" - 9405th Air Force Reserve Squadron United States Air Force Thunderbirds Canadian Air Force "Snowbirds" United States Navy Blue Angels and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ister has received a Certificate of Recognition from the United States Department of Transportation, Federal. Aviation Agency; and WHEREAS, Charlie McAllister has received numerous honors and recognition within the General Aviation commuruty including: Named "Mr OX -5" for 1990 Named "Aviation Man of the Year" for 1976 by Washington Wing of OX -5 OX -5 Appreciation for 50 years as Fixed Base Operator Creighton Merrill Award "For Inspired and Dedicated Service to Aviation" and WHEREAS, pursuant to chapter 14.08, and by the Joint Air Terminal Operations Agreement dated June 30, 1982, the City of Yakima and Yakima County jointly own and operate the airport known as the Yakima Air Terminal at Yakima, Washington, and WHEREAS, numerous members of the community have petitioned the Board of Yakima County Commissioners and the Yakima City Council to honor Charlie McAllister by renaming the airport to include his name; and WHEREAS, numerous community organizations have endorsed the petition drive to rename the airport in Charlie McAllister's honor, including Yakima AirFair Board Yakima Valley Chapter 206 Experimental Aircraft Association Toppenish Mural Society Yakima Valley Museum Central Washington Agricultural Museum Yakima Valley Historical Society Yakima County Society for Historic Preservation North Front Street Association and Page 2 • WHEREAS, it is not only in the best interest of the County and the City, but it is an honor and a privilege to have the opportunity to extend such richly deserved recognition and to let future generations know of a special person who has contributed so much to the Yakima Valley, now, therefore, BE IT RESOLVED BY THE BOARD OF YAKIMA COUNTY COMMISSIONERS AND THE CITY COUNCIL OF THE CITY OF YAKIMA: The airport shall henceforth be known by the name: "YAKIMA INTERNATIONAL AIRPORT - MCALLISTER FIELD" and the Joint Air Terminal Operations Agreement dated June 30, 1982, is hereby amended accordingly ADOPTED BY THE BOARD OF YAKIMA COUNTY COMMISSIONERS this a srday of May,1996. /S/ JIM LEWIS /S/ BETTIE INGHAM /S/ BILL FLOWER JIM LEWIS Chairman ATTEST Clerk of the Board BETTIE INGHAM Commissioner BILL FLOWER Commissioner By /S/ SYLVIA E.
